Pixie Lott: 'I'm a real artist'
Published Tuesday, Nov 10 2009, 20:52 GMT | By Oli Simpson

The 18-year-old star insisted that she is more genuine than many of her chart rivals because she actually writes her own material.
The 'Mama Do' artist told Virgin Media: "Being a writer makes you more of a real artist. You can put your own stamp on your work. When I'm singing my own tracks I give a more honest performance."
Lott, who has celebrated two number one singles this year, went on to criticise TV talent contests.
"People can go on The X Factor and automatically attract millions of viewers and a massive fanbase," she added. "But I think it's better to work your own way up, through hard work."
Lott will release her third single 'Cry Me Out' on November 30.
